We're partnering with a school partner in Will County, Illinois to hire a Dual Language Teacher (Spanish) for an on-site Leave of Absence (LOA) assignment.
This is a full-time, first-semester opportunity in a dual language program, ideal for an educator who's confident delivering instruction in Spanish and English, collaborating in a co-teaching model, and supporting multilingual learners through strong, culturally responsive teaching practices.
Position Details:
- Role: Dual Language Teacher - Spanish (LOA)
- Setting/Student Population: Dual language program (grade level/class assignment TBD; co-teaching model)
- Location: Will County, IL (on-site; no hybrid/remote)
- Schedule: Full-time, Monday-Friday (school-day hours)
- Hours: ~37.5 hours/week
Responsibilities:
- Deliver standards-aligned instruction in a dual language/bilingual setting, providing instruction and language supports in Spanish and English as appropriate to the program model.
- Collaborate in a co-taught classroom (planning, instruction, data review, classroom systems, and student supports).
- Differentiate instruction for a range of language proficiency levels and learning needs while maintaining high expectations.
- Develop lesson plans, learning activities, and assessments that support literacy, language development, and core academic growth.
- Implement classroom routines and positive behavior supports to create a safe, structured, and inclusive learning environment.
- Monitor progress using formative/summative assessments and adjust instruction based on student data.
- Communicate effectively with families/caregivers and school team members to support student success.
- Complete required documentation and participate in team meetings as needed (e.g., grade-level collaboration, student support meetings).
- Valid Illinois Professional Educator License (PEL) with the appropriate certificate for the grade
-
- Type 03 for K-5 or
- Type 09 for 9-12 and 6-8 typically Type 03/09 plus Middle school endorsement.
- Bilingual (Spanish/English) and ESL endorsement/approval (or the equivalent credentialing required for bilingual/dual language instruction).
- For grades 6-12, appropriate content-area endorsement/approval (or sufficient coursework) as required.
- Ability to teach and collaborate in a dual language and co-teaching environment.
- Strong classroom management, communication, and team collaboration skills.
- School-based experience in bilingual/dual language settings (preferred).
